Study abroad at Bethany College, West Virginia

Bethany College is situated in West Virginia, 1 hour from Pittsburg. It has a typical North American campus with lots of dining locations and sport facilities. There you can study most subjects, and up to 3-5 courses can be credited at the PH. You can also join fraternities/sororities. Housing only possible on campus. Students of all PH faculties are invited to apply!

M.A. Degree in Languages and Cultures (LACU)

with teaching assistantship at Texas Tech University, Texas

Texas Tech University in Lubbock, Texas offers a combination of M.A. in Languages and Cultures (LACU) and a teaching assistantship at the German department, which pays for the program. The teaching assistant position will give you an insight into pedagogy, lesson planning and test creation. Graduate students from all disciplines holding a “Staatsexamen”, Bachelor’s or Master’s degree can apply. There is also the possibility to earn the "Certificate for Teaching English in International Contexts". The university is situated serves about 32,000 students and is situated in Lubbock, a city with 240,000 residents.
